[EXPLAINER] Why real estate remains one of Korea's most sensitive issues
![[EXPLAINER] Why real estate remains one of Korea's most sensitive issues](https://newsimg.koreatimes.co.kr/2026/07/23/ac1d6efa-7ba8-47c4-8ee7-ec92331388ab.jpeg)
A live, nationally televised housing policy forum led Thursday by the president himself, a rarity in many countries, highlighted the outsized role real estate plays in Korea’s economy and society.
Experts say housing has become more than just shelter for Koreans, serving as a primary store of wealth, a means of securing retirement and a pathway to social mobility amid scarce supply in the Seoul metropolitan area.
President Lee Jae Myung convened the public discussion on real estate policy, bringing together some 140 participants, including Prime Minister Han Seong-sook, Finance Minister Koo Yun-cheol, as well as representatives from the financial and construction industries, academia, civic groups, real estate brokers and social media influencers.
The level of public engagement was evident even before the cameras started rolling.
Since the forum’s official website opened on July 12, people have submitted more than 6,300 policy proposals.
